Headphones in the UK: A Comprehensive Overview

In current years, the headphone market in the UK has seen a remarkable advancement, driven by improvements in technology, altering customer preferences, and the proliferation of different audio categories. The range available in the market today deals with diverse requirements, varying from casual listeners to audiophiles and professional artists. This post will delve into the numerous kinds of headphones offered in the UK, the leading brand names, buying factors to consider, and the present market patterns, together with addressing some often asked questions.

Types of Headphones

Headphones can be classified based upon their style, innovation, and features. Below is a breakdown of the various types offered in the UK:

Over-Ear Headphones

Over-ear headphones are frequently considered the gold standard for audio quality. They offer excellent noise seclusion and comfort, making them ideal for long listening sessions. Popular brand names like Sennheiser and Sony offer superior models that are extremely ranked for their sound efficiency.

On-Ear Headphones

On-ear headphones are light-weight and typically more portable than their over-ear equivalents. They match casual listeners who desire a balance in between sound quality and mobility. Brands like Beats and Bose deal several engaging options in this category.

In-Ear Headphones

In-ear headphones, typically referred to as earbuds, are highly portable and often featured active sound cancellation features. They are favored by users who choose a compact design, making them easy to bring around. Brands such as Apple's AirPods and Samsung's Galaxy Buds are particularly popular in the UK.

Wireless Headphones

The transition to wireless headphones has ended up being a considerable trend over the previous few years. Bluetooth technology has made it exceptionally simple to take pleasure in music without being constrained by wires. Premium choices from brands like Sony and Jabra deal outstanding battery life and sound quality.

Noise-Cancelling Headphones

Noise-cancelling headphones are progressively preferred, especially by regular visitors. Brands like Bose and Sony lead this specific niche, offering exceptional items for those seeking serenity in noisy environments.

Sports Headphones

Sports headphones are customized for active individuals. They usually feature sweat-resistant features and a comfy fit to remain in place throughout workouts. Brand names such as JBL and Jaybird style headphones that cater particularly to physical fitness lovers.

Existing Trends in the UK Headphone Market

The headphone market in the UK is ever-evolving, influenced by technological advancements and customer demand. Some present patterns include:

  • Increased Demand for Wireless Models: With smartphones eliminating headphone jacks, customers are gravitating towards wireless choices for higher convenience.
  • Personalization and Personalization: Many brand names are now providing adjustable noise profiles, permitting users to customize their listening experience.
  • Concentrate on Sustainability: A growing number of brands are devoting to environmentally friendly practices, creating items from recycled products and using sustainable packaging.
  • Combination of Smart Features: Features like voice assistants and touch controls are becoming standard in lots of modern-day headphones.

Factors To Consider When Buying Headphones

When acquiring headphones, customers should take several aspects into account to ensure they are making the best option for their requirements:

  1. Purpose: Identify the primary use, whether for casual listening, travelling, video gaming, or professional audio work.
  2. Sound Quality: Consider frequency response, sound signature, and whether you choose bass-heavy or balanced sound.
  3. Comfort: Determine the fit and convenience based on the type of headphone. Over-ear designs may be more suitable for long listening sessions, while in-ear variations may be much better for active usage.
  4. Battery Life: For wireless models, battery life is vital. Try to find choices with longer playback times.
  5. Price: Establish a budget plan, as there is a wide variety in prices based on brand and technology.

What are the best headphone brands available in the UK?

Some of the top brand names include Sony, Bose, Sennheiser, and Apple. Each uses a series of designs customized for different requirements.

Are noise-cancelling headphones worth it?

Yes, specifically for regular travellers or those who work in noisy environments. They improve the listening experience by significantly decreasing background noise.

What should I consider when purchasing wireless headphones?

Aspects to think about include battery life, Bluetooth variety, comfort, and sound quality. Make sure they fit your designated use, whether casual listening or active motion.

Can I utilize headphones while exercising?

Absolutely, however it's a good idea to choose sports headphones developed for this purpose. They normally offer much better fit and are sweat-resistant.

Where can I buy headphones in the UK?

Headphones can be bought from numerous retailers, both online and brick-and-mortar shops. Popular websites include Amazon, Richer Sounds, and Currys PC World.
